Responsibilities

  • Provide direct patient care including bathing, dressing, grooming, and toileting assistance.
  • Monitor and record vital signs, such as blood pressure, temperature, and pulse, acc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Assist patients with mobility issues, including transferring them to and from beds, wheelchairs, and walkers.
  • Collaborate with the nursing staff to develop and implement individualized care plans tailored to each patient's needs.
  • Maintain a clean, safe, and organized patient environment, adhering to all infection control protocols.
  • Communicate effectively with patients, families, and the interdisciplinary team regarding patient status and concerns.

Qualifications

  •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) license valid in the State of Tennessee.
  • Current Basic Life Support (BLS) and CPR certification.
  • High school diploma or GED equivalent required.
  • Previous experience in a long-term care or acute care setting preferred.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ills with a patient-centered approach.
  • Ability to stand for extended periods and lift up to 50 lbs regularly.
  • Compassionate, reliable, and detail-oriented work ethic.
